Default Head Unit CDR 22 (Europe)

I have looked through the pasts regarding changing out the CDR 22 (Europe model) Head Unit. Is there a good replacement head unit that will still utilize my amp? I want to use an ipod without the cable fix if possible.

From your previous posts, your car seems to be an '02 - so pre-optical. I'd expect most head units to work.

I added a Kenwood KIV 700 to mine, which with an additional blue-tooth module is great. Allows hands free phone, and streaming music from my phone (which was my main requirement). It also allows a USB stick - and, I found an old ipod I had with a broken screen - and that works perfectly with it. I leave it plugged in all the time.
